6 Commercial Loan Officer Interview Questions and Answers
Commercial Loan Officers are financial professionals who assess, approve, and manage loans for businesses. They work closely with clients to understand their financial needs, evaluate creditworthiness, and structure loan agreements that align with both the client's objectives and the institution's risk policies. Junior officers typically assist with loan processing and client interactions, while senior officers and managers oversee larger portfolios, develop lending strategies, and mentor junior staff. 1.2. How do you ensure compliance with lending regulations when processing loan applications?
Introduction
This question evaluates your understanding of regulatory compliance, which is critical in commercial lending roles.
How to answer
- Mention specific regulations relevant to commercial lending, such as RESPA or Dodd-Frank.
- Explain your approach to staying updated on changes in regulations.
- Discuss how you verify all necessary documentation and client information.
- Describe your method for conducting due diligence on loan applications.
- Highlight any experiences where you ensured compliance in a previous role or internship.
What not to say
- Avoid claiming you are not familiar with lending regulations.
- Do not suggest that compliance is unimportant or can be overlooked.
- Refrain from giving generic answers that do not show specific knowledge.
- Do not ignore the role of teamwork in ensuring compliance.
Example answer
“In my role at a local credit union, I made it a priority to understand regulations like Dodd-Frank. I kept a checklist for each loan application to ensure all required documents were in place, such as income verification and credit history. I also attended compliance training sessions to stay updated on changes, ensuring every application met regulatory standards.”

5.2. How do you assess the creditworthiness of a potential borrower?
Introduction
This question evaluates your analytical skills and understanding of risk assessment in commercial lending, which is crucial for making informed lending decisions.
How to answer
- Discuss the specific criteria you assess, such as financial statements, credit scores, and market conditions
- Describe your approach to conducting due diligence
- Highlight the importance of understanding the borrower’s industry and business model
- Explain how you balance quantitative analysis with qualitative factors
- Mention any tools or methodologies you utilize in the assessment process
What not to say
- Providing overly simplistic answers without depth
- Neglecting to mention the importance of ongoing monitoring
- Focusing only on credit scores without discussing financial analysis
- Ignoring industry-specific risks or trends
Example answer
“I assess creditworthiness by analyzing the borrower's financial statements, including cash flow, profitability, and debt levels, in tandem with their credit history. I also conduct market research to understand industry trends that could impact their performance. For example, while reviewing a loan application for a retail client, I identified potential risks due to market volatility and adjusted the loan terms accordingly, ensuring we mitigated exposure while supporting their growth.”
